Raymond Croxford Jr.

Tue, 11/13/2012 - 12:00pm

Raymond Croxford Jr., of Wiscasset, 88, died November 10, 2012.

He was born in Kenduskeag, the son of Raymond Sr. and Mary Ellen (Elwood) Croxford. Raymond attended schools in Dixmont and Carmel.

In 1948, he married his soul mate Minnie Dora Berry of Ashland and the couple resided in Wiscasset, in a home he built. The home was finished in 1954. 

As a young man he went on log drives down the St. John and Arrostook rivers, he also delivered groceries to the logging camps on a bateau and dug wells with his father. Ray dug worms locally and in the mid-1960s, started his own wood business, hauling logs and firewood.

Ray was an avid hunter, trapper and fisherman. He will be sadly missed.

Ray is predeceased by brothers Clarence, Lloyd and Lawrence.

He is survived by his son, Wayne Croxford of Wiscasset, daughters, Kathy Croxford also of Wiscasset, Judith A. Levison of New Hope, Pa. and Nancy L. Rudey of Colorado Springs, Colo., several nephews and nieces, grandchildren, a great-grandchild and two cousins from Dixmont.
